I use a lot of Sun equipment, but I haven't splurged on Sun tape drives (they haven't come up on the education deals for one thing). However, as you say, the tape drive itself is a standard lto4 from HP. The old internal DAT drives on some of my Sun servers are also standard HP.

You could use one of the tapetypes from the wiki, but I would be inclined (as Paul suggested) to run amtapetype. It will take a long time, but it will spit out a configuration specific to your server, and you will see how your server handles the tape drive. And, actually, it would take less time than this thread has been running. ;-)

Then compare your configuration to the published specifications for the drive (see, e.g. http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Linear_Tape-Open#Generations). Theoretically, you should get somewhere up around 120MB/s. If you end up with a speed down around 31MB/s as the one configuration someone posted on the wiki, then you probably need to evaluate your backup server, because it's not keeping up with the tape, and the tape is probably shoe-shining.

    http://wiki.zmanda.com/index.php/Tapetype_definitions#LTO4

    Dell PowerVault LTO4-120 - LTO4-800 tape

    define tapetype LTO4 {
      comment "Dell LTO4 800Gb - Compression Off"
      length 802816 mbytes
      filemark 0 kbytes
      speed 52616 kps
    }

    Arcvault 48 - HP LTO4-800 tape

    define tapetype HPLTO4 {
      comment "HP LTO4 800gb - Compression Off"
      length 772096 mbytes
      filemark 0 kbytes
      speed 31368 kps
    }
